Bisector of a line segment means dividing a line segment ______

A

In two unequal halves.

B

In ratio 1:2.

C

In two equal halves.

D

None of these

Text Solution

AI Generated Solution

The correct Answer is:
### Step-by-Step Solution 1. **Understanding the Concept of a Bisector**: A bisector of a line segment is a line that divides the segment into two equal parts. 2. **Identifying the Line Segment**: Let's denote a line segment with endpoints A and B. 3. **Drawing the Bisector**: To find the bisector, we can use a compass. Place the compass point on point A and draw an arc above and below the line segment. 4. **Repeating from Point B**: Without changing the compass width, place the compass point on point B and draw another arc above and below the line segment. 5. **Marking the Intersection Points**: The two arcs will intersect at two points. Let's call these points P and Q. 6. **Drawing the Bisector Line**: Now, draw a straight line connecting points P and Q. This line is the bisector of the line segment AB. 7. **Conclusion**: The bisector divides the line segment AB into two equal halves, meaning the distance from A to the bisector point (let's call it O) is equal to the distance from B to O. ### Final Answer The bisector of a line segment means dividing a line segment into **two equal halves**.
